Rationale: The differential diagnosis for hypertension with elevated plasma renin is broad. This case illustrates one of the rarer, and therefore underrecognized, causes of high renin hypertension. Presenting concerns of the patient: A 41-year-old man with a medical history significant for multiple ischemic strokes and dyslipidemia presented for assessment of decreased renal function and resistant hypertension. His initial workup for secondary causes of hypertension was remarkable for an elevated plasma renin and normal aldosterone. Further investigation with computed tomography (CT) angiography was performed, which demonstrated multiple bilateral renal aneurysms and infarcts. Diagnoses: After ruling out other potential causes of bilateral renal aneurysms and infarcts, a diagnosis of segmental arterial mediolysis (SAM) was made. Interventions: Optimization of antihypertensive regimen, counseling regarding regular home blood pressure monitoring, and smoking cessation. Outcomes: The patient achieved excellent blood pressure control, stable renal function, and had no further strokes or other vascular events. Teaching points: Our case demonstrates the importance of considering SAM in the diagnosis of hypertension with elevated plasma renin and as a vasculitis mimic. It also highlights the importance of considering renal vascular imaging in the workup of resistant hypertension.
Background: Splenic artery embolization is an interventional treatment used to stop active bleeding in blunt splenic trauma. It is also commonly used as a prophylactic measure adjuvant to other treatments in various clinical situations to promote splenic salvage and non-operative management. The aim of this presentation is to give an overview of rationale to indications, patient selection and procedural technicalities in splenic artery embolization. Method(s): A thorough literature review was done on splenic artery embolization in blunt splenic trauma as well as non-traumatic conditions. The content was reviewed for various indications, the rationale for patient selection and use of this treatment as prophylactic or adjuvant measures to medical treatment along with its long-term effect in non-operative management. Experience of our institutional practice for this novel treatment was also added. Result(s): Blunt splenic trauma American Association for the Surgery of Trauma Grade (AAST) IV-V, is amongst most common indications for splenic artery embolization. Patient selection in AAST Grade III splenic injury is variable depending on associated findings (hemoperitoneum, active contrast blush, Pseudoaneurysm, fistula etc.), treating interventionist and trauma unit. Other indications include portal hypertension, Idiopathic thrombocytopenic purpura, Hypersplenism, thalassemia and splenic artery aneurysm with the risk of rupture. Partial versus total embolization, proximal versus distal embolization and choice of embolizing agents is variable amongst the treating interventionist depending on the indication and aim of embolization. Splenic infarction with secondary infection/abscess and non-targeted embolization are amongst the more severe, though less common complications. Conclusion(s): Splenic artery embolization is a procedure to enhance the success rate of organ salvage and non-operative management of blunt splenic trauma (AAST Grade III and above). It is also a good adjuvant measure to improve the hepatic function and variceal bleeding in portal hypertension as well as improve blood counts in various cytopenic conditions.
OBJECTIVE:The purpose of this study was to compare the efficacy of gelatin sponge with that of coils for splenic artery embolization in the treatment of blunt splenic injury.MATERIALS AND METHODS:A single-center retrospective review was performed with the records of 63 patients (45 men, 18 women; mean age, 45.5 years; range, 16-84 years) with blunt splenic injury treated at a tertiary care trauma center by splenic artery embolization with gelatin sponge (n = 30 patients) or metallic coils (n = 33 patients) between 2005 and 2014. The two groups had comparable median American Association for the Surgery of Trauma grades of IV and comparable angiographic appearances regarding active extravasation and pseudoaneurysm formation at preembolization splenic arteriography (p = 0.32). Clinical outcomes and procedure-related outcomes were evaluated.RESULTS:The success rates were similar in the two groups: splenic artery embolization failed in 6.6% (2/30) of patients in the gelatin sponge group and 12.1% (4/33) in the coil embolization group (p = 0.45; 95% CI, -30.1% to 19.2%). Major complications occurred in six patients (20.0%) in the gelatin sponge group and in six patients (18.1%) in the coil group (p = 0.85; 95% CI, -23.0% to 26.6%). Minor complications occurred in three patients (10.0%) in the gelatin sponge group and seven patients (21.2%) in the coil group (p = 0.21; 95% CI, -35.4% to 14.0%). Procedure time was significantly shorter in the gelatin sponge group (median, 32 minutes; interquartile range, 18-48 minutes) than in the coil group (median, 53 minutes; interquartile range, 30-76 minutes) (p = 0.01).CONCLUSION:Splenic artery embolization with gelatin sponge appears to be as effective and as safe as coil embolization and can be completed in a shorter time.

Purpose: A single-center randomized clinical trial was performed to compare postinterventional primary patency rates achieved by cutting balloon angioplasty and high-pressure balloon angioplasty in the treatment of de novo stenoses within autogenous arterioverious (AV) fistulae for hemodialysis.Materials and Methods: Forty-eight patients undergoing their first angioplasty were prospectively randomized to undergo angioplasty witha cutting balloon or high-pressure balloon 4-8 mm in diameter because cutting balloons larger than 8 rum are not available. Nine patients were excluded after angiography, with seven requiring-balloons larger than 8 mm. In the remaining 39 patients, there were 42 stenoses in the following regions: juxtaanastomotic (38%), perianstomotic (38%), midcephalic (9%), and cephalic arch (14%). Patients in the cutting balloon group were younger (mean age difference,9 y; P = .04), but-other demographic variables were comparable (range, P = .08-.89). The mean follow-up period was 8.5 mo (range, 24 d to 32 mo): KapIan-Meier analysis was used to compare duration of patency. Mann Whitney rank-sum t test and chi(2)/Fisher exact tests were used to compare continuous and categoric variables, respectively.Results; Technical success was achieved hi all 39 patients. At 3,. 6, and 12 months, the postinterventional primary patency rates for the cutting balloon group were 61.1% (95% confidence interval [CI]; 35.75%-82.70%), 27.7% (95% CI, 9.69%-53.48%), and 11.1% (95% CI, 1.38%-34.71%), respectively, compared with 70.0% (95% CI, 45.72%-88.11%); 42.1% (95% CI, 20.25%-6.50%, and 26.3% (95% CI, 9.15%-51.20%), respectively, for the high-pressure balloon group (P < .3 at each interval).Conclusions: Compared with high-pressure balloon angioplasty, cutting balloon angioplasty does not improve. postinterventional primary patency of de novo stenotic lesions in autogenous arteriovenous fistulae.

AIM To assess if certain triaging rules could be established to optimize the yield of mesenteric angiography. METHODS Medical records of 101 patients were retrospectively reviewed and parameters relating to age, gender, pulse rate, blood pressure, serum hemoglobin, intensive care unit (ICU) admission, and the number of packed red blood cells (PRBC) transfused in the 12 and 24 h prior to the angiography were tabulated in two groups with positive and negative angiography results. RESULTS We found no correlation between gender, pulse rate, blood pressure or serum hemoglobin and positivity of the mesenteric angiogram. But patients with positive angiogram were found to be on average 7 years older (73.2 years vs 65.9 years old) (P = 0.02). Angiogram was positive in 39.3 % (11/28) of patients admitted in ICU vs 23.2% (17/73) who were admitted elsewhere in the hospital (P = 0.03). In the 12 and 24 h prior to angiography, patients with a positive angiogram received a mean of 2.7 ± 2.3 and 3.3 ± 2.6 units of PRBC s respectively, while patients with a negative angiogram had a mean of 1.6 ± 1.9 (P = 0.02) and 2.1 ± 2.6 units (P = 0.04) received respectively in the same period. CONCLUSION Older age, ICU admission, having received at least 4 units PRBC over 12 h or 5 units over 24 h prior to angiogram are leading indicators for a positive study.
Objective: To assess the short- and long-term efficacy and safety of uterine artery embolization (UAE) in the management of uterine fibroids, and to assess patient satisfaction with this procedure when performed on an outpatient basis.Methods: One hundred one patients who had undergone UAE for symptomatic uterine fibroids in the past five years were interviewed over the telephone, using a standard uterine fibroid symptom and quality-of-life questionnaire. The severity of post-procedural pain, occurrence of adverse reactions, complications, need for subsequent hysterectomy or myomectomy, and overall patient satisfaction were also recorded.Results: UAE resulted in a mean 39.1 point improvement in fibroid symptom scores and a mean rise of health-related quality of life score to 93.6, which is near normal. The mean pain score was highest (3.7/10) on the first night after the procedure. Ten patients returned to the hospital in the first 48 hours after UAE, but of these only one required admission because of sepsis. The only other major complication was spontaneous fibroid expulsion in one patient. Fourteen patients remained hypermenorrheic, 78 had regained normal or light menses, five reported spotting, and four became amenorrheic. Six patients underwent subsequent hysterectomy and one a subsequent myomectomy. Six patients found the procedure less than satisfactory.Conclusion: UAE is a safe, effective, and durable alternative to hysterectomy and myomectomy in women with symptomatic fibroids who wish to avoid surgery. It can be performed safely on an outpatient basis.
OBJECTIVE The purpose of this meta-analysis was to determine the rates of major complications, other associated adverse events, reintervention, and clinical improvement from studies reporting complications of uterine artery embolization (UAE) for the treatment of symptomatic leiomyomas. MATERIALS AND METHODS PubMed, Medline, Embase, and Cochrane databases were searched for publications on the treatment of leiomyomas by UAE. Data pertaining to study characteristics, numbers of complications, symptomatic improvement, and reinterventions were collected by two readers. Pooled event rates were calculated using a random effects method. RESULTS Fifty-four study populations met the inclusion criteria, yielding a total of 8159 patients. There were no reported deaths. Major complications occurred at a rate of 2.9% (95% CI, 2.2-3.8%). The rate of hysterectomy for resolution of a complication from UAE was 0.7% (0.5-0.9%), and the rate of readmission was 2.7% (1.9-3.7%). Multiple other specific complications were recorded including leiomyoma tissue passage (4.7% [3.9-5.7%]), deep venous thrombosis or pulmonary embolism (0.2% [0.2-0.4%]), and permanent amenorrhea (3.9% [2.7-5.3%]). Reintervention rates including repeat UAE, myomectomy, or hysterectomy calculated per patient-year occurred at 5.3% (4.2-6.4%) with follow-up ranging from 0.25 to 5 years. Clinical symptomatic improvement ranged from 78% to 90%, with follow-up ranging from 0.25 to 2 years. CONCLUSION Symptomatic uterine leiomyoma treatment by UAE is an effective procedure with a low rate of major complications supporting its use as an alternative to hysterectomy.
Most tunneled catheters can be easily removed after the retention cuff is dissected. Occasionally, these catheters can become resistant to removal even after application of potentially hazardous forceful traction. In addition, an infected catheter may cause life-threatening septicemia. Several methods have been described for their extraction, some of which may be available only in tertiary-care facilities. The present report describes the successful extraction of five such "stuck" catheters by using a recently described technique of endoluminal dilation. The technique appears safe and straightforward and can be performed in any interventional suite while allowing preservation of venous access.

PURPOSE:To compare the efficacy of spherical polyvinyl alcohol (PVA) particles versus conventional PVA particles for uterine artery embolization (UAE).MATERIALS AND METHODS:Of 149 patients with 1-year follow-up after UAE, 96 received conventional PVA particles and 53 received spherical PVA particles. Severity of symptoms was ranked on an 11-point numeric rating scale (0-10). The changes in severity of symptoms after embolization, blood hemoglobin level, and the size of the dominant tumor depicted by ultrasonography were used to assess the efficacy of the two types of particles. The number of hysterectomies and myomectomies in each group was also recorded as evidence of UAE failure.RESULTS:On 1-year follow-up, patients treated with conventional PVA showed average numeric rating scale score improvements of 4.6 in menorrhagia, 2.9 in dysmenorrhea, 3.7 in pressure sensation, and 3.4 in urinary frequency. With spherical PVA, the average improvements were 3.0 in menorrhagia, 2.4 in dysmenorrhea, 3.1 in pressure sensation, and 2.0 in urinary frequency. Except in dysmenorrhea, all differences were significant (P < .001). With conventional PVA, there was an 8-mg/mL increase in blood hemoglobin level versus a 3-mg/mL increase with spherical PVA (P < .05). With conventional PVA, there was a 28-mm (34%) average reduction in diameter of the dominant tumor versus a 15.7-mm (19%) reduction with spherical PVA (P = .01). Eight of 96 patients (8%) treated with conventional PVA underwent hysterectomy or myomectomy during the entire length of the study, versus six of 53 patients (11%) treated with spherical PVA (P = .6). No patient underwent multiple embolizations.CONCLUSIONS:In comparison with conventional PVA particles, UAE with the use of spherical PVA particles resulted in less fibroid tumor shrinkage and less improvement in clinical symptoms.

An aberrant right subclavian artery (ARSA) is a common aortic arch abnormality. A case of a 57-year-old man presenting with melena and hypotension secondary to an ARSA-esophageal fistula is reported. The current report is unique because it is the first reported case of ARSA-esophageal fistula associated with prior esophagectomy and gastric pull-up. A MedLine search was performed for ARSA-esophageal fistula cases, which were then compared with the present case. Because this patient had no vascular conduits, nasogastric or endotracheal tubes, the fistula likely occurred secondary to the previous surgery. This case is unusual because the patient survived the original hemorrhage associated with the ARSA-esophageal fistula. An ARSA-esophageal fistula is a rare, but potentially fatal cause of upper gastrointestinal bleeding. A high index of suspicion is needed to make the diagnosis. This condition should be considered in patients with risk factors combined with hemodynamically significant gastrointestinal bleeding.
This report describes transmural penetration of the inferior vena cava (IVC) by a newly introduced IVC filter within 9 days of its placement. A computed tomographic study demonstrated filter penetration with one of the primary struts lodging in the uncinate process of the pancreas. Because of the close resemblance of this new filter to another filter that has not been associated with penetration injuries, the key differences between the two designs were examined and the determination was made that the new filter, unlike the older one, has unprotected primary struts. Only filters with an unprotected primary strut design have been associated with penetration injuries such as the one described in this case.
